Pensions&Taxes for seafarers

Once again the relevance of pensions and taxation matters reaffirmed among seafarers.


During the seminar in the MTWTU Maritime Union Center our lagal advisor has acquainted the seafarers with the requirements of Ukrainian legislation regarding taxation of seafarers, avoidance of double taxation, and the responsibility for violations in taxation. The participants also got an opportunity to analyze the samples of the enqueries sent by fiscal policymakers to seafarers and some crewing agencies.

The issue of the pension system in Ukraine, as well as the possibility of seafarers' voluntary participation in it, was also equally relevant.

Special thanks to the seminar participants for their active participation in the discussion on alternative ways of ensuring social welfare of seafarers upon achievement of the retirement age, as well as for the feedback shown. This allows us to make our subsequent seminars even more productive and interesting.
